The Executive Committee of the African Ministers’ Council Water (AMCOW) met from 24-28 November 2008 at the UN Office in Nairobi, Kenya, under the theme “Carrying forward the Sharm El Sheikh Declaration and Commitments on Water and Sanitation (adopted by the African Union Summit, Egypt, June 2008).”

Recommendations were adopted on:
- the elements of the plan of action for the implementation of the Sharm El Sheikh Declaration and commitments on water and sanitation;
- the proposed Pan-African mechanism for the monitoring and evaluation of progress in the water and sanitation sector at the country, sub-regional and regional levels;
- the implementation and coordination of commitments relating to water [and sanitation];
- the proposals by the Kenyan government for the hosting arrangements of the 2nd Second Africa Water Week [proposed date March 2010];
- AMCOW’s strategy for strengthening the AMCOW/G8 partnership; AMCOW’s strategy for the high level conference on water for agriculture and energy;
- Africa’s road map for the World Water Forum;
- the strategy and road map for the implementation of the eThikweni Declaration;
- the road map for accelerating the implementation of the decisions of the sixth session of AMCOW;
- measures for the restructuring of the AMCOW Executive Committee, strengthening AMCOW’s sub-regional presence and bringing into full operation the secretariat of AMCOW located in Abuja, Nigeria;
- the chairmanship of the African Ground Water Commission and related arrangements; and
- the outcomes of the ninth meeting of the Governing Council of the African Water Facility [read the AWF Resources Mobilisation Update here].
